我正在运行一个基于Flask的Web应用程序,该应用程序使用Mongodb(带有用于Python的Pymongo)。几乎每个View都访问数据库,所以我想最有效地利用内存和CPU资源。我不确定实例化pymongo的Connection()对象的最有效方法是什么,该对象用于访问和操作数据库。现在,我在文件顶部声明frompymongoimportConnection,然后在每个View函数的开头声明:defsampleViewFunction():myCollection=Connection()['myDB']['myCollection']##thenusemyCollectiont
我需要一个简单的功能来将原始属性列表映射从一个对象到另一个对象。我自己写了一个,但我想已经有一种实现这一目标的方法。varmapProperties=function(props,from){varto={};for(vari=0;i然后使用以下功能:varfromObj={foo:"foo",bar:1}vartoObj=mapProperties(['foo','bar'],fromObj);有更好的想法吗?看答案如果您不希望深克隆,那么您可以使用Object.assign将所有枚举自己属性的值从一个或多个源对象复制到目标对象。varfromObj={foo:"foo",bar:1}var
情况是:interfaceIValue{a:string}interfaceIFactory{make():T}classFactory{make():IValue{return{a:'a'};}}constb=function(factory?:IFactory):T{returnfactory.make()||newFactory().make();//markedasinvalid//Witherror:TS2322:Type'IValue'isnotassignabletotype'T'.};b功能可选地接受一个值工厂,否则将进行。这是我拥有的更复杂代码的简化示例。我知道ivalue!
我需要根据最后的发票数据为每个用户提取数据。这是数据:CREATETABLEbite(`ACCOUNT`int,`ISSUEDATE`datetime,`REFERENCE`int,`ID`int,`AMOUNT`decimal(10,2));INSERTINTObite(`ACCOUNT`,`ISSUEDATE`,`REFERENCE`,`ID`,`AMOUNT`)VALUES(2947471,'2012-12-3100:00:00',0005632765,11543487,40.18),(2947471,'2016-12-3000:00:00',0017945914,3667207
我有一个带有散列索引的MySql表,就像这样CREATETABLE`forecast_item_store`(`product_key`int(11)DEFAULTNULL,`parent_id`int(11)DEFAULTNULL,`store_key`int(11)DEFAULTNULL,`collection`varchar(45)DEFAULTNULL,`category_key`int(11)DEFAULTNULL,`flag`int(5)DEFAULTNULL,`directly`tinyint(1)DEFAULT'1',KEY`product_key_fr_idx`(`p
在多语言网站中,Products表有这些字段product_idtitle_fatitle_entitle_ardesc_fadesc_endesc_ar...现在我想根据当前laravel语言环境搜索(例如)title字段。我知道我们可以这样使用:$products=Product::where('title_'.App::getLocale(),'LIKE','%'.$data['search_value'].'%');但我认为对于大量的大字段来说不干净和容易是不合适的。我正在寻找一种像普通搜索字段一样简单的方法,然后根据当前应用程序区域设置在后台基于该字段进行laravel搜索,
-----更新-----非常感谢@TinTran。以下是任何感兴趣的人的工作代码:db_functions.php:functionfill_appts($id_sales){include'../scripts/mysql_login_pdo.php';$query="SELECTleads.fname,leads.lname,leads.addr_city,appointments.appt_date,appointments.appt_time,appointments.id_lead,d.dayDescFROM(SELECT'Monday'asdayDesc,1asdayOrd
我将数据显示到一个html表格中,带有一个带有field列表的下拉框。每个志愿者将被分配一个field。我设想能够通过html表向下并为每个志愿者分配一个地点。下拉框包含他们可以分配到的所有可能场所。SetupCheckinetc...然后,一旦我完成了每个志愿者的分配,我想点击提交,它会为每个志愿者分配适当的值。我该怎么做,我知道怎么做,但一次只能做一个。 最佳答案 更改每个选择的名称,以包含志愿者ID的方式:Setupetc...Setupetc...Setupetc...提交后,$_POST中将有一个名为venues的表格,其
我刚刚启动并运行了我的生产站点。我还有很多工作要做,我意识到现在需要一个开发服务器,然后才能将更改实时推送到生产站点(与用户一起)-显然......这个线程(以及Stack上的更多内容)描述了我:Best/Better/OptimalwaytosetupaStaging/Developmentserver无论如何...阅读这些线程有时会完全混淆,所有的术语都是乱七八糟的,而且我对CentOS/Apache的了解还很少。我的目标是:根据需要对文件进行一些更改。在同一台服务器上测试更改,以确保设置相同。如果一切正常,我现在可以在某个地方保存一个版本,也许现在本地就足够了(Bazaar似乎有
我是CakePHP的新手,我正在尝试为结果构建复杂的查询。这太痛苦了。也许有人可以帮我解决这个问题。我用的是cake2.7我有两个具有3个关系(多对多)的表。邻域和多边形。案例看起来像这样Neighbourhood有许多Neighbourhoods并且它也属于许多Neighbourhoods。此外,Neighbourhood有许多Polygons并且Polygon属于许多Neighbourhoods。Neighbourhood表包含2个字段name和zip。我从用户那里得到的是zipcode。现在我想要的是:我想从Neighbourhood获取所有Polygons,它是Neighbou